2011 Annual Meeting

Waging War, Making Peace, Crossing Borders

The 2011 SHAFR meeting was held June 23-25 at the Hilton Alexandria Mark Center in Alexandria, Virginia. This website is no longer active, but is being maintained for archival purposes.

Mission

SHAFR.org is the website of the Society for Historians of American Foreign Relations (SHAFR). As such it provides SHAFR members with information that supports their teaching, research, and other professional endeavors, including their participation in the work of the organization.

SHAFR.org also seeks to extend the Society’s mission of promoting the “study, advancement, and dissemination of a knowledge of American foreign relations” to a wider community.
